Best of the Best,in the Best.What you posses is your property.Concrete Shell is my Study.

Friday, November 14, 2008

Pic from Cholula(MEX)

Here is the picture taken from Cholula suburb of Mexico city.
on the top of the mountain it is a newly build church.
but underpart it is a heritage temple ( Cholula's heritage site).
it is the sign of Azteca culture.